The near $120 million Gordon Viaduct project is still years away from completion, but Sioux City is already planning for an added bike and walking trail to give commuters more space to move. In August 2022, the Sioux City Planning and Zoning Committee began a bike facility study.

“Which kind of set out a city-wide plan for when we’re doing the street reconstruction project or any major street redesign, how are we going to address bicycle and pedestrian traffic on that,” Planning and Zoning Senior Planner Chris Madsen said.

On March 6, Sioux City’s City Council voted 4-0 adding an amendment to that study for a bike and walking trail to the Gordon Drive Viaduct project.
